What is Body Awareness?
Body awareness refers to the ability to tune into the sensations, feelings, and movements of your body. It involves being mindful of physical cues such as muscle tension, breathing patterns, and posture. Developing body awareness can help you understand how your body responds to different situations and emotions.

What is Somatic Experiencing?
Somatic Experiencing is a therapeutic approach developed by Dr. Peter A. Levine that focuses on the body's physical sensations to release stored traumatic energy. It helps individuals process traumatic experiences by gently guiding them to tune into their body sensations and complete the natural fight-or-flight response.
How Somatic Experiencing Works:
- Focuses on bodily sensations
- Facilitates the release of trapped energy
- Reestablishes a sense of safety and empowerment
- Promotes healing from trauma
